Tried to push SS 2400 for the first time, the numbers:

I never had the desire to go beyond duelist bc I know how stressful healing SS is.

The tactic was basically to wait for the MMR injection and save as many white hairs as possible.

Starting at 2200cr bc it is somehow free right now.

Round 1: Win 4-2 = 2230
Round 2: Loss 2-4 = 2201
Round 3: Win 5-1 = 2282
Round 4: Draw = 2307
Round 5: Loss 2-4 = 2286
Round 6: Win 4-2 = 2316
Round 7: Draw = 2323
Round 8: Draw = 2331
Round 9: Draw = 2331
Round 10: Win 6-0 = 2403 (got lucky q’d against a high mmr multiglad low geared)

Total time: 2 hours and 37 minutes, insta queues.
